The move to PAYroll cards is the last phase of an initiative to eliminate paper paychecks and advices and move to a completely electronic pay for all Temple University faculty, staff and students. The first phase of the project was completed last year, when direct deposit was chosen as the preferred method of pay and paper direct deposit statements (pay advices or statements) were eliminated.
